split consts
This commit is contained in:
@@ -0,0 +1 @@
|
||||
export const UMB_USER_GROUP_COLLECTION_ALIAS = 'Umb.Collection.UserGroup';
|
||||
@@ -1,2 +1,2 @@
|
||||
export * from './repository/index.js';
|
||||
export { UMB_USER_GROUP_COLLECTION_ALIAS } from './manifests.js';
|
||||
export { UMB_USER_GROUP_COLLECTION_ALIAS } from './constants.js';
|
||||
|
||||
@@ -4,9 +4,9 @@ import {
|
||||
} from './repository/manifests.js';
|
||||
import { manifests as collectionViewManifests } from './views/manifests.js';
|
||||
import { manifests as collectionActionManifests } from './action/manifests.js';
|
||||
import { UMB_USER_GROUP_COLLECTION_ALIAS } from './constants.js';
|
||||
import type { ManifestTypes } from '@umbraco-cms/backoffice/extension-registry';
|
||||
|
||||
export const UMB_USER_GROUP_COLLECTION_ALIAS = 'Umb.Collection.UserGroup';
|
||||
const collection: ManifestTypes = {
|
||||
type: 'collection',
|
||||
alias: UMB_USER_GROUP_COLLECTION_ALIAS,
|
||||
|
||||
@@ -0,0 +1 @@
|
||||
export const UMB_NEW_USER_PASSWORD_REPOSITORY_ALIAS = 'Umb.Repository.User.NewPassword';
|
||||
@@ -1,2 +1,2 @@
|
||||
export { UmbNewUserPasswordRepository } from './new-user-password.repository.js';
|
||||
export { UMB_NEW_USER_PASSWORD_REPOSITORY_ALIAS } from './manifests.js';
|
||||
export { UMB_NEW_USER_PASSWORD_REPOSITORY_ALIAS } from './constants.js';
|
||||
|
||||
@@ -1,7 +1,6 @@
|
||||
import { UMB_NEW_USER_PASSWORD_REPOSITORY_ALIAS } from './constants.js';
|
||||
import type { ManifestRepository, ManifestTypes } from '@umbraco-cms/backoffice/extension-registry';
|
||||
|
||||
export const UMB_NEW_USER_PASSWORD_REPOSITORY_ALIAS = 'Umb.Repository.User.NewPassword';
|
||||
|
||||
const newPasswordRepository: ManifestRepository = {
|
||||
type: 'repository',
|
||||
alias: UMB_NEW_USER_PASSWORD_REPOSITORY_ALIAS,
|
||||
|
||||
@@ -0,0 +1 @@
|
||||
export const UMB_UNLOCK_USER_REPOSITORY_ALIAS = 'Umb.Repository.User.Unlock';
|
||||
@@ -1,2 +1,2 @@
|
||||
export { UmbUnlockUserRepository } from './unlock-user.repository.js';
|
||||
export { UMB_UNLOCK_USER_REPOSITORY_ALIAS } from './manifests.js';
|
||||
export { UMB_UNLOCK_USER_REPOSITORY_ALIAS } from './constants.js';
|
||||
|
||||
@@ -1,7 +1,6 @@
|
||||
import { UMB_UNLOCK_USER_REPOSITORY_ALIAS } from './constants.js';
|
||||
import type { ManifestRepository, ManifestTypes } from '@umbraco-cms/backoffice/extension-registry';
|
||||
|
||||
export const UMB_UNLOCK_USER_REPOSITORY_ALIAS = 'Umb.Repository.User.Unlock';
|
||||
|
||||
const unlockRepository: ManifestRepository = {
|
||||
type: 'repository',
|
||||
alias: UMB_UNLOCK_USER_REPOSITORY_ALIAS,
|
||||
|
||||
@@ -0,0 +1 @@
|
||||
export const UMB_USER_WORKSPACE_ALIAS = 'Umb.Workspace.User';
|
||||
@@ -1,14 +1,12 @@
|
||||
import { UMB_USER_ENTITY_TYPE } from '../entity.js';
|
||||
import { UMB_USER_WORKSPACE_ALIAS } from './constants.js';
|
||||
import { UmbSubmitWorkspaceAction } from '@umbraco-cms/backoffice/workspace';
|
||||
import type {
|
||||
ManifestWorkspaces,
|
||||
ManifestWorkspaceActions,
|
||||
ManifestWorkspaceView,
|
||||
ManifestTypes,
|
||||
} from '@umbraco-cms/backoffice/extension-registry';
|
||||
|
||||
export const UMB_USER_WORKSPACE_ALIAS = 'Umb.Workspace.User';
|
||||
|
||||
const workspace: ManifestWorkspaces = {
|
||||
type: 'workspace',
|
||||
kind: 'routable',
|
||||
@@ -20,7 +18,6 @@ const workspace: ManifestWorkspaces = {
|
||||
},
|
||||
};
|
||||
|
||||
const workspaceViews: Array<ManifestWorkspaceView> = [];
|
||||
const workspaceActions: Array<ManifestWorkspaceActions> = [
|
||||
{
|
||||
type: 'workspaceAction',
|
||||
@@ -42,4 +39,4 @@ const workspaceActions: Array<ManifestWorkspaceActions> = [
|
||||
},
|
||||
];
|
||||
|
||||
export const manifests: Array<ManifestTypes> = [workspace, ...workspaceViews, ...workspaceActions];
|
||||
export const manifests: Array<ManifestTypes> = [workspace, ...workspaceActions];
|
||||
|
||||
@@ -2,7 +2,7 @@ import type { UmbUserDetailModel, UmbUserStartNodesModel, UmbUserStateEnum } fro
|
||||
import { UMB_USER_ENTITY_TYPE } from '../entity.js';
|
||||
import { UmbUserDetailRepository } from '../repository/index.js';
|
||||
import { UmbUserAvatarRepository } from '../repository/avatar/index.js';
|
||||
import { UMB_USER_WORKSPACE_ALIAS } from './manifests.js';
|
||||
import { UMB_USER_WORKSPACE_ALIAS } from './constants.js';
|
||||
import { UmbUserWorkspaceEditorElement } from './user-workspace-editor.element.js';
|
||||
import type { UmbSubmittableWorkspaceContext } from '@umbraco-cms/backoffice/workspace';
|
||||
import { UmbSubmittableWorkspaceContextBase, UmbWorkspaceRouteManager } from '@umbraco-cms/backoffice/workspace';
|
||||
|
||||
Reference in New Issue
Block a user